In this paper, different types of bus station of Xiamen city as the research object, research on local specific climate and city spatial structure of the status quo, the thermal environment of the bus station, Xiamen bus station to comprehensively and accurately grasp the outdoor thermal environment conditions. Through the understanding and analysis of the current situation, in order to thoroughly understand the advantages of Xiamen bus thermal environment and problems, on the basis of summarizing experience and puts forward some possible suggestions for the revision of deficiencies, provides the reference for the design personnel later.First of all, through the basic statistics on the typical meteorological data of Xiamen City, summed up the Xiamen City air temperature, solar radiation and wind environment characteristics; distribution of Xiamen city bus station are analyzed, and the main bus station sunshade size on the city of Xiamen were studied, and the main bus station of Xiamen City Beach general rules. There is a very important guidance meaning to the follow-up, ask the shortcomings of relevant theoretical analysis and put forward reasonable suggestions, based on certain.Secondly, in July10,2012and July11,2012two days of four BRT, the bus station of Xiamen city for the typical test research. The measured results show: different orientation, different shading type bus station, there are some differences between the platform space temperature. The statistics of the bus station air temperature test data, statistical indicators including maximum, minimum, average, variance and standard deviation. The concept and the introduction of the standard effective temperature, the thermal environment into the objective human experience.Then, using Phoenics software, the BRT Jiageng Stadium station is analyzed, and the measured results are compared. To verify the effectiveness of the outdoor thermal environment and the climate characteristic of application of Phoenics software numerical model in Xiamen city bus station. The measured data and simulated data to make the table more, ignore some external interference factors and human error factors that simulation test, the CFD software test data is reliable, can be used.Finally, simulation of different orientation based on Phoenics bus station, bus station to explore the thermal environment of different orientation, different shading forms, according to the simulation results, combined with the previous research results, put forward its own suggestions and opinions to improve the thermal environment of the platform bus.
